Technical Field

The invention relates to a power distribution cabinet, in particular to a power distribution cabinet with an automatic early warning and fire extinguishing function, and belongs to the technical field of power distribution cabinet protection.

Background

The power distribution cabinet, the lighting power distribution cabinet and the metering cabinet are final-stage equipment of a power distribution system, the power distribution cabinet is a general name of a motor control center, the power distribution cabinet is used in occasions with dispersed loads and fewer loops, and the motor control center is used in occasions with concentrated loads and more loops. They distribute the power of a certain circuit of the upper-level distribution equipment to the nearby loads. This level of equipment should provide protection, monitoring and control of the load.

Often can bear great voltage and load in the switch board work, in case make the inside components and parts of switch board damage the burning after taking place the short circuit or the overload easily to cause unnecessary conflagration and loss, however, traditional switch board internally mounted's fire extinguisher, inconvenient sprays the burning source, thereby has reduced the efficiency of putting out a fire.

Referring to fig. 1-5, a power distribution cabinet with an automatic early warning and fire extinguishing function comprises a power distribution cabinet 1 and a fire extinguisher 2 installed at one side inside the power distribution cabinet 1, wherein the fire extinguisher 2 is connected with the inner side wall of the power distribution cabinet 1 through a rotating mechanism 3; the rotating mechanism 3 comprises a base 31, a turntable 32, a bottom plate 34, an inductor 35, a motor 36, a fluted disc 37 and a rack 38, wherein the base 31 is installed on the top side of the inner side wall of the power distribution cabinet 1, the turntable 32 is rotatably installed at one end of the base 31, and the inner part of one side of the turntable 32 is rotatably connected with the outer side wall of one end of the base 31; the rack 38 with an annular structure is mounted on the inner side wall of one end of the turntable 32, the motor 36 is mounted inside the base 31, the fluted disc 37 is mounted at one end of the motor 36, and the fluted disc 37 is rotatably connected with the inside of the base 31 through the motor 36; one side of the fluted disc 37 penetrates through the side wall of the base 31 to be meshed with the rack 38; the inductor 35 is installed at one side inside the base 31, the bottom plate 34 is clamped at the center of one side of the base 31, and one side of the bottom plate 34 is abutted to the motor 36; one side of the rotary disk 32 is clamped with the fire extinguisher 2 through a clamping mechanism 4.

As a technical optimization scheme of the present invention, the rotating mechanism 3 further includes a plurality of fixing holes 33, the plurality of fixing holes 33 are respectively disposed at one side edge of the base 31, and two ends of the fixing holes 33 respectively extend to two sides of the base 31.

As a technical optimization scheme of the present invention, the rotating mechanism 3 further includes guide wheels 39, the guide wheels 39 are respectively connected to the inside of the other side of the base 31 in an annular rotating manner, and side walls of the guide wheels 39 penetrate through the base 31 and abut against one side of the turntable 32.

As a technical optimization scheme of the present invention, the clamping mechanism 4 includes a fixed seat 41, the fixed seat 41 is a "C" shaped structure, and one end of the fixed seat 41 is connected to a center of one side of the turntable 32.

As a technical optimization scheme of the invention, the clamping mechanism 4 further comprises a fixing ring 42 and a bolt 43, the fixing ring 42 is of an annular structure, two sides of the fixing ring 42 are respectively rotatably connected with the inner side of the fixing seat 41 through the bolt 43, and the outer side wall of the fire extinguisher 2 is clamped with the inner part of the fixing ring 42.

As a technical optimization scheme of the present invention, the clamping mechanism 4 further includes nuts 44, the nuts 44 are circular ring structures, the two nuts 44 are respectively in threaded connection with one end of the bolt 43, and one side of the nut 44 abuts against the outer side wall of the fixing seat 41.

As a technical optimization scheme of the present invention, the clamping mechanism 4 further includes a screw rod 45 and a compression spring 46, the fixing ring 42 is in a "C" shape, the compression spring 46 is installed on a side wall of one end of the fixing ring 42, one end of the screw rod 45 penetrates through the fixing ring 42 and the compression spring 46 to be rotatably connected with the inner side of the fixing ring 42, and the screw rod 45 is in threaded connection with the inner side of the other side of the fixing ring 42.

When the fire extinguisher is used, the base 31 is detachably installed and fixed on the inner side wall of the power distribution cabinet 1 under the action of the plurality of fixing holes 33, the fire extinguisher 2 is clamped with the inside of the fixing ring 42, the fixing ring 42 is contracted under the action of the compression spring 46 by rotating the lead screw 45, so that the fire extinguisher 2 is tightly clamped and is not easy to fall off, then the angle between the fixing ring 42 and the fixing seat 41 is rotated, so that the elevation angle of the fire extinguisher 2 is adjusted, one side of the nut 44 is tightly abutted against the outer side wall of the fixing seat 41 by rotating the nut 44, so that the bolt 43 is not easy to rotate, the fixing ring 42 and the fixing seat 41 are effectively limited, when a fire disaster happens inside the power distribution cabinet 1, the inductor 35 timely induces smoke and heat, so as to drive the motor 36 to rotate and the fire extinguisher 2 to act, the motor 36 drives the fluted disc 37 to rotate, and the fluted disc 37 drives the rack 38 to rotate while rotating, thereby make carousel 32 rotate angle regulation with base 31 under the effect of rack 38, carousel 32 rotates more laborsavingly smoothly under the effect of a plurality of guide pulleys 39, drives fire extinguisher 2 through carousel 32 and rotates, makes fire extinguisher 2 can aim at the burning things which may cause a fire disaster and spray the dry powder, has played the effect of putting out a fire, has reduced electrical components's loss.
